Gardaí investigating a serious incident in Wexford Town have appealed to the public not to share images or video footage of the incident circulating on social media and messaging platforms.
The incident occurred yesterday, Saturday, and remains under investigation.
In a statement, An Garda Síochána said it is aware that photographs and video relating to the incident are being widely shared online.
Gardaí have urged anyone who receives the material to refrain from forwarding, reposting or otherwise sharing it.
They thanked the public for its cooperation as enquiries continue.
